David seems so ecstatic and full of joy as he writes “Shout for joy to God, all the earth; sing the glory of his name; give to him glorious praise…All the earth worships you and sings praises to you”
We find the reason for David’s joy later in the Psalm. “For you, O God, have tested us; you have tried us as silver is tried. You brought us into the net; you laid a crushing burden on our backs; you let men ride over our heads; we went through fire and through water; yet you have brought us out to a place of abundance.”
David recognised that life is difficult, but necessarily so, and that God keeps His promises. He drew strength and encouragement from that. Knowing that God hears prayers, that God is developing our character, is so important for realising the contentment we need to find in our lives. “Blessed be God, because he has not rejected my prayer or removed his steadfast love from me!”
